Title :
A 1-V 14.6-dB gain LNA for WiMAX 2∼6 GHz applications

Abstract :
A 2-6 GHz WiMAX low noise amplifier (LNA) is designed and implemented in 0.18-mum CMOS process. This low noise amplifier utilizes improved techniques on current-reuse topology and high-pass input matching network to achieve high gain and low noise. The LNA presents a maximum power gain of 14.6 dB at 6 GHz. The simulated minimum noise figure (NF) is 2.5 dB with less than -12.6 dB S11. The total power consumption is 8.14 mW at 1 V power supply.
